Irish … Web23 aug. 2024 · After a few days in the fridge, buttermilk separates into solids and whey, but if it comes back together when shaken, it’s usable. You can freeze it! Buttermilk freezes well. Best way to freeze it is in measurements that you might often use e.g. freeze it …

Web24 aug. 2024 · Using Powdered Buttermilk Mix powdered buttermilk in with the dry ingredients for baked goods or, if you like, reconstitute it first. Add 1/2 cup of water to every 1 tablespoon of buttermilk powder, stirring to fully incorporate the powder. Let the …
